How does '˜gap' save Littlehampton from flooding?

I thought the Environment Agency were, by their shoring up of our river bank, saving the town from being flooded. So why has a gap been left in the River Road stretch? I would like to see an explanation for this omission, for it seems to me rather like '˜spoiling the ship for a ha-penny worth of tar' as we used to say. Why has this gap been left?
